C#
文章平均质量分 72
DrugScropion
这个作者很懒,什么都没留下…
展开
-
HTTP下载实现
using System;using System.Collections.Generic;using System.ComponentModel;using System.Data;using System.Drawing;using System.Text;usi原创 2011-07-27 17:05:57 · 1368 阅读 · 0 评论 -
文件批量 复制 粘贴 删除 格式限定
/// /// 处理指定工作方式,只工作指定文件类型 /// /// [工作方式]目前支持 复制 剪切 删除 /// [来自] /// [到] /// 工作文件扩展名 private void copyDir(string workWhat, string fromDir, stri原创 2012-02-11 16:12:26 · 933 阅读 · 0 评论 -
NPOI生成EXECL简单示例
using System;using System.Data;using System.Data.SqlClient;using System.Web;using NPOI.HSSF.UserModel;using NPOI.SS.UserModel;namespace WebApplication1{ public partial class Default : Syst原创 2011-12-26 21:50:22 · 1092 阅读 · 0 评论 -
dataSet 2 Json
返回的Json数据在前台可EVAL解析成对象public DataTable GetAllAdvertisementStatics() { string mSql = "SELECT AdvertisementName,Statics FROM siteserver_Advertisement"; //连接数据库原创 2011-12-06 20:27:03 · 566 阅读 · 0 评论 -
ajaxpro安装和使用
1、 Ajax.net 做为Ajax技术在dotNet 框架下的实现,作者Michael Schwarz采取了一种封装效果相当棒的技术:将客户端处理XML、事件调用方式都封装在2个Javascript文件中(AjaxPro.prototype.js 和AjaxPro.core.js),同时将这2个重要文件以资源的形式编译于dll中,在处理客户端请求其自定义的.ashx文件时,返回这两个文件。所以我原创 2011-10-19 19:19:18 · 958 阅读 · 0 评论 -
AjaxPro-ajaxMethod 实例
要用到AjaxPro.2 在资源里 我已提供下载配置Web.config文件<!-- 有关如何配置 ASP.NET 应用程序的详细消息,请访问 http://go.microsoft.com/fwlink/?LinkId=169433 -->原创 2011-10-19 22:46:45 · 2614 阅读 · 0 评论 -
DBNull与Null的区别
Null是.net中无效的对象引用。DBNull是一个类。DBNull.Value是它唯一的实例。它指数据库中数据为空()时,在.net中的值。null表示一个对象的指向无效,即该对象为空对象。DBNull.Value表示一个对象在数据库中的值为空,或原创 2011-10-03 10:04:34 · 685 阅读 · 2 评论 -
string 和stringbuilder的区别
1.string 和 stringbuilder的区别:String在任何语言中,都有它的特殊性,在.NET中也是如此。它属于基本数据类型,也是基本数据类型中唯一的引用类型。字符串可以声明为常量,但是它却放在了堆中。一:不可改变对象在.NET中String原创 2011-10-11 09:41:16 · 522 阅读 · 0 评论 -
Gridview 重要的事件 和 重要的属性
OnRowEditing 点编辑产生的事件OnRowDeleting 点删除产生的事件OnRowUpdating 点更新产生的事件OnRowCancelingEdit 点取消产生的事件OnSelectedIndexChanging 点选择后产生的事件.原创 2011-08-29 14:47:08 · 849 阅读 · 0 评论 -
详解C#中静态与非静态方法比较
C#静态方法与非静态方法的区别不仅仅是概念上的,那么他们有什么具体的区别呢?让我们通过本文向你做一下解析。C#的类中可以包含两种方法:C#静态方法与非静态方法。那么他们的定义有什么不同呢?他们在使用上会有什么不同呢?让我们来看看最直观的差别:使用了static 修饰符的方原创 2011-09-11 10:09:59 · 620 阅读 · 0 评论 -
“类视图”和“对象浏览器” 一些图标
“类视图”和“对象浏览器”显示一些图标,这些图标表示代码实体,例如命名空间、类、函数和变量。 下表以图文并茂的形式说明了这些图标。图标说明图标说明命名空间方法或函数原创 2011-09-12 09:19:53 · 431 阅读 · 0 评论 -
面向对象的三个基本特征
面向对象的三个基本特征是:封装、继承、多态。封装封装最好理解了。封装是面向对象的特征之一,是对象和类概念的主要特性。封装,也就是把客观事物封装成抽象的类,并且类可以把自己的数据和方法只让可信的类或者对象操作,对不可信的进行信息隐藏。继承原创 2011-09-12 09:10:10 · 526 阅读 · 0 评论 -
简介DefaultView
一直以来在对数据进行排序, 条件查询都是直接重复构建SQL来进行, 在查询次数和数据量不多的情况下倒没觉得什么, 但慢慢得, 当程序需要对大量数据椐不同条件进行多次查廛或排序时, 使用这种方式显然对程序的性能影响将会是十分明显的, 在网上找了一下, 发现DATAVIEW能很好的解原创 2011-09-07 16:42:16 · 10282 阅读 · 3 评论 -
简要说明 C#中构造函数的作用
问题 :我们知道构造函数分为 不带参构造函数和带参构造函数,前面一个是默认的构造函数,他们在使用过程中有什么样的区别?各自有什么样的作用?概要回答:共同点:都是实例化对象,初始化数据的默认构造是说所有的类都从祖先object那继承了空参的构造方原创 2011-09-04 10:05:22 · 6216 阅读 · 1 评论 -
BIN OBJ 区别
bin是放最终代码的目录 obj就放中间代码的目录 release和debug是不同的运行方式 debug会增加调试代码,方便调试。调试完后,用release版本发布,没有调试代码,减小 程序体积,加快执行速度! 一、先说说 编译: 编译一个源程序文件,要经过语法、类型,甚至要判断执行时的可行性等。 是一个对文件多次扫描的过程,最后还有代码优化的过程。会有一原创 2012-05-02 19:53:39 · 3809 阅读 · 1 评论